Lecturer in Philosophy (Position reference no. 92825).

School of Philosophical and Historical Inquiry

Faculty of Arts

University of Sydney

 

The Department of Philosophy in the School of Philosophy and Historical Inquiry seeks to appoint a Lecturer in the area of political philosophy, for a fixed term of four years. The person appointed will be expected to contribute to teaching and research in contemporary political philosophy, especially in the Anglo-American tradition (broadly conceived), though not restricted to that. Expertise in the history of political thought or in the history of philosophy is highly desirable. Applicants should demonstrate a strong record of research achievement relative to opportunity and a willingness to seek external funding. The appointee will be expected to contribute to the team-taught first year program, teach senior undergraduate and graduate units in political philosophy, as well as offer Honours and graduate supervision. Applicants must have completed a PhD in the relevant areas.

The position is full-time fixed term up to 31 December 2010, subject to completion of a satisfactory probation period for new appointees. Membership of a University approved superannuation scheme is a condition of employment for new appointees.

Remuneration package: $81,729 - $97,053.09 p.a. (which includes a base salary Lecturer Level B $69,062 - $82,011 p.a., leave loading and up to 17% employer's contribution to superannuation)
